> [1] Well, it didn't die, really. Once I removed the file which was
> showing I/O errors and did "dd if=/dev/zero of=bigfile", there are no
> badblocks anymore - probably remapped.
Could have been soft errors. Heaven knows how those devices report
uncorrectable errors, but claiming the block to be bad is a good guess.
Once blocks with uncorrectable errors are rewritten (the physical
blocks, not what the device reports), they are perfectly usable again.
